The Magpie Box – goods and curiosities for the maker, stylist and collector.  

Each month you will receive a box filled with expertly curated found, handmade, quality imported and exclusively designed items - all carefully nested into a Kraft box and delivered to your doorstep each month.

As I planned and pondered what I wanted to do next, I really looked deeply at the things that I loved . . . and why.  After one particular conversation this fall with my like-minded friend Kathe, I realized that perhaps there were other people out there like me - people who just simply loved to collect and often purchased items only to start one or to add to one.  As a "maker" I of course often re-purpose items in my work, but it seems as though I have to live with, display and simply "collect" those items before I do so.  As a "stylist", whether for business or in my home, I often end up also using items to create vignettes, changing on a whim whether with the seasons or my interests.  The Magpie Box is the perfect compilation of all of these parts of my personality and interests.  I'm hoping maybe for a few of you it will strike a cord as well!

And why "Magpie" might you ask?  If you know anything about birds you may then know that the Magpie is a collector, gathering anything and everything (particularly shiny objects) to build it's nest.  Nothing seemed more appropriate (and the Kraft paper "nest" that will hold the treasures each month just adds to the theme).

So here's how it works.  Simply purchase the January Magpie Box on the 1st as either a membership or a one-time-purchase.  The cost each month will be $25.  If you choose to start a membership you will automatically be billed on the 5th of each month.  No required length of membership.  Cancel anytime.  It's simply a way to save you time AND to guarantee a box.  Because of the found nature of these collections, quantities will be limited each month.
